The Ice Makers Market has witnessed robust growth over the past few years, driven by increasing demand from food service, hospitality, healthcare, and retail sectors. Ice makers, also known as ice machines, are essential equipment for producing ice in various forms such as cubes, flakes, nuggets, and crushed ice. The growing popularity of cold beverages, convenience foods, and perishable product preservation has led to a surge in demand for efficient ice-making systems worldwide. Technological innovations in refrigeration systems and the rise of energy-efficient appliances have further accelerated market expansion. Additionally, with the booming hospitality and tourism industries, the need for reliable and fast ice production solutions continues to grow steadily.

Product and Application Insights
Based on product type, the market is categorized into modular, undercounter, countertop, and ice dispensers. Modular ice makers are most commonly used in commercial establishments due to their high capacity and production rate. Countertop and undercounter models are popular in small-scale businesses and residential settings. In terms of ice type, cube ice remains dominant, as it is widely used in food and beverage applications. Nugget and flake ice machines are also gaining traction in healthcare and seafood storage sectors. From an application perspective, the food service industry accounts for the largest market share, followed by retail, healthcare, and transportation segments.
Regional Insights
Regionally, North America leads the ice makers market, supported by the strong presence of the food and beverage industry and high consumer spending on dining and hospitality. Europe follows closely, driven by the expanding tourism and catering sectors. The Asia-Pacific region is projected to exhibit the fastest growth due to rapid economic development, rising urbanization, and growing investments in commercial infrastructure. Countries like China, Japan, and India are emerging as key markets owing to increased adoption in restaurants, hotels, and healthcare facilities. The Middle East and Latin America are also showing gradual adoption, particularly in hospitality and entertainment sectors.
Technological Developments and Market Trends
Modern ice makers are increasingly adopting IoT technology for remote monitoring and predictive maintenance, allowing operators to track performance and detect issues in real time. Energy-efficient compressors, automatic cleaning systems, and antimicrobial materials are now standard features in premium ice machines. Moreover, compact and portable ice makers designed for household use are becoming popular among consumers seeking convenience. Manufacturers are focusing on enhancing user experience through noise reduction and ergonomic designs while meeting global energy efficiency standards.
